Handover note — Legacy price increase, Astrovale Metrics

Hi Jonas — handing this one over as I move across to the Larkspur programme. We're midway through raising prices for legacy Astrovale Metrics customers: 280 accounts, staged 10% uplift starting next quarter. Comms templates are drafted, and Reena Calloway in finance has the impact model. A handful of big accounts will push back hard — list is in the shared folder. Read the note below before your first call with the regional leads.

board note of yageg-yadug: The northern region missed its Framir quota by 13.1 percent last quarter. Lamathek Freight plans to raise the Quenael list price by 30.2 percent in March. The pricing group signed off on a budget of $133.5 million for Project Novok. The renewal with Gilethek Foods closes at $60.0 million a year, 2.7 percent above the last contract.

## Break-Glass: PixHoard Image Cache

New folks: if the PixHoard image cache leaks memory and OOMs the Renner nodes, don't wait for approvals. Restart via the break-glass account, file an incident, and notify the cache owner. Access is audited. The break-glass account unlocks with the recovery passphrase below.

recovery phrase for kagaf-yajof: fraax-quenwyn-lamion

### Step 4: Point your worker at the new farm

Okay, you've got the old Clipforge nodes drained — nice. Now swap your transcoding worker over to the Renderbarn cluster. Don't copy settings from the legacy wiki page; half of them are stale and the preset names changed last quarter. Grab the current values below and paste them into your worker profile before restarting.

config for kadug-yahop:
quenwyn:
  pin: 2459
  metrics_host: metrics.quenwyn.lumicsys.internal
  tenant: julax
  seal: seal_0d5ead96

# Wavecrest environments: websocket compression

Wavecrest runs permessage-deflate in staging but not production. Compression cuts bandwidth roughly 60% on chat payloads, but CPU on the edge nodes climbs noticeably, and memory per connection triples with context takeover enabled. Given the Dunmoor edge fleet is CPU-bound at peak, we've kept prod uncompressed pending the benchmark results.

For the sync discussion, here are the current staging values driving the comparison:

config for bahop-baduf:
[kasion]
team = lamath
access_code = ac_d807e5
host = kasion.paliqcloud.corp
port = 4000
owner = julix.tamvan
peer = frair.qorvelsoft.local